I am new to this forum and new to Subarus. I have a 98 Lifted Jeep cherokee na di am in to 4 wheeling and anything out door related but i recently decided that using a jeep on 35" tires was not a good choice for a commuter vehicle so with that as my toy i am going to be buying a subaru.
I am buying a 96 Subaru 2.5 LGT from a friend for $800. Its in excellent condition inside and out bu tit needs a head gasket. I have been on the LegacyGT forums for a few weeks now learning and reading.
My plans once i get the car at the end of summer is to have a local guy do all the work on the engine including timing belt, oil pump, water pump and all the necessary parts to do the job while changing anything thats in the way that could do with a replacement. I will have the heads sent out to be checked for warping and cracks and be re machined. Once its up and running i have a few plans for it but it is going to be a modest car for now until i can pay off my bills and officially have 2 toys.
For starters i will do some custom interior changes, maybe some used STi parts from the bone yard, I really want to swap in leather seats and do some dash work (trim out gauges and such) All simple relatively inexpensive stuff or do it yourself stuff. I will also be putting in my extra Kicker CVR 12 sub and a 750 Watt amp and new speakers and cd head unit.
I will also perform any needed maintainance it needs to be safe and reliable. Change all fluids check brakes, cv joints etc.
I will throw a set of winter tires on it this fall and over the winter i hope to find a set of these stock wagon (see pic below) wheels to use for summer wheels. I also want to put new headlights in (the ones it has are old and fogged) and i want to change the rear tail lights to the clear signals (not amber ) of if that is out of the budget i will just do the spray on smoke stuff on the tail lights.
